The Critical Role of Reliable Support and Issue Resolution
Central to maintaining trust is an online casino’s ability to address player concerns promptly and effectively. Players expect their issues—be they technical disruptions, payout disputes, or identity verification challenges—to be resolved with transparency. Failure to do so can erode credibility, fuel grievances, and diminish long-term engagement.
Industry data suggests that up to 40% of player complaints in the online gambling sector revolve around unresolved issues or perceived unfair treatment. Moreover, recent surveys by the European Gaming & Betting Association highlight that 68% of players consider transparent dispute resolution as a decisive factor in choosing a platform.

Regulatory Frameworks and the Shift Toward Transparency
| Aspect | Industry Standard | Emerging Trends |
|---|---|---|
| Player Dispute Resolution | Manual, often opaque | Automated, transparent, and publicly documented |
| Security & Data Privacy | Compliance with basic standards (e.g., GDPR) | Emphasis on real-time transparency and certifications |
| Technical Issue Handling | Reactive support, delayed responses | Proactive detection and disclosure of issues |
As regulators impose stricter requirements, online casinos are investing heavily in transparent reporting frameworks. This evolution reflects a broader industry recognition: that transparency is integral not only for compliance but for earning and sustaining player trust.
